Analyze Network Traffic with TCPDump: Build a Logging Tool
Key Takeaways
Builds a logging tool using TCPDump to capture and analyze TCP traffic
Original Description
In this 1.5 hour guided project, you will learn how to use one of the most versatile Linux networking utilities tcpdump to capture and analyze TCP traffic. Popular among all ranks of networking and cybersecurity professionals, tcpdump will definitely empower you in daily networking operations.
In order to succeed in this project, learners should be already able to use Linux commands, pipes, and input/output redirection, able to write entry-level Linux shell scripts, and understand entry-level concepts of TCP (transmission control protocol).
